One of the great advantages of third world countries - good education is cheap. A student at a top rated engineering school (iit/nit) in India pays less than ~$2k/year in tution, and about ~$200/month in other expenses. Sure, even this is not affordable to everyone without loans, but the salaries these people draw make the ROI tremendous. No wonder these schools are so hard to get into. |
